Brief Summary

This randomized, single-blind study compares the effectiveness of bilateral training to unilateral training for individuals with moderate hemiparesis. We hypothesize that bilateral training will be superior to unilateral in the proximal extremity but not the distal one.

Interventions

Bilateral symmetrical upper extremity training for proximal control for three hours per week for eight weeks.

1

Unilateral upper extremity training for proximal extremity for three hours a week for eight weeks.

2

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• cortical or subcortical stroke
  • chronic condition (at least six months prior)
  • ability to follow 2-step commands
  • ability to give consent

You may not qualify if:

  • lesion in brain stem or cerebellum
  • visual field cut
  • neglect
  • uncontrolled hypertension
  • angina
  • COPD
